Transaction cdfc231ce2475a0fb1084dcaa71d452db1310a91eecf607031e5e2ff35450cb2

1 Input
2 Outputs
  • cdfc231ce2475a0fb1084dcaa71d452db1310a91eecf607031e5e2ff35450cb2:0
  • value  20977328
    address  12MeDynL6bJz15JMKjajdH4AZzRtPX6QQh
  • cdfc231ce2475a0fb1084dcaa71d452db1310a91eecf607031e5e2ff35450cb2:1
  • value  503279909
    address  3AU9DHftrh4HTVxSMbGkvJEmk7W9h7y2t2